Salut

Ca fait 2 jours que je cherche et je galère
Je fais une chekbox normal (alimenté par base données):

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
 
$i=0;
while($row=mysql_fetch_array($rst)){
$mission=htmlentities($row['mission'];
echo'<input type="checkbox" name="mission'.$i.'" value="'.$mission.'">'.$mission;
$i++;}
Jusque là pas de problème.

Je veux récupérer les valeurs grâce à ma fonction:

si je met dans ma fonction: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
alert(document.forms["form1"].mission0.value)
ça me renvoie bien ma valeur que j'ai coché.

Mais si je fais: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
var i=0;
var test="mission"+i;
alert(document.forms["form1"].test.value)
Alors ça ne marche pas

Comment faire, je suis sur que c'est idiot mais là je coince vraiment
merci d'avance
claire